Where does “انگوٹھا” come from?

انگوٹھا (Urdu) comes from Sanskrit अङ्गुष्ठ, from Proto-Indo-Aryan Hangúṣṭʰas, from Proto-Indo-Iranian Hangúštʰas, from Proto-Indo-European h₂eng- — curve, bend.

انگوٹھا (Urdu): thumb; toe; the big toe, hallux
